This article covers the basics on using the Exceptions log related to Reservation-based events.
CellarPass keeps track of many of the changes that are made to Reservations and their associated events. And to provide maximum schedule flexibility, the platform will automatically log changes that effect a single occurrence of a recurring event. These are displayed in the Event's Exception Log which can be displayed while editing an event.
Viewing the Change Log
1. Log into CellarPass by going to www.cellarpass.com/manage
2. Go to Events
3. From the submenu, select Event Manager- RSVP (Requires Administrator Role)
4. You will be presented with a list of reservation-based events. Click the Edit button to the left of the Event you wish to view the Exceptions Log for.
5. Click the Change Log tab near the top of the event editor. Doing so will display the Change Log for the selected event.
6. The details help you provide some history as to what changes were made and by whom.
Changes That Will Create a Change Log Log Entry
Exceptions track the change of a single occurrence, while the Change Log will track the changes to the Event's schedule.
1. Changing Total Capacity
2. Changing Group Size
3. Enabling or Disabing the Auto-close checkbox.
4. Changing Book Lead Time.
5. Changing Cancel Lead Time.
6. Changing Days of the Week.
7. Changing Event Start Time.
8. Changing Event End Time.
9. Changing Deposit Policy.
10. Changing Minimums
